Gunn, Philip A. was born on January 27, 1963 in Hattiesburg, Mississippi, United States.
Gunn graduated from high school in Clinton, Mississippi. He attended Baylor University, where he was a walk-on for the Baylor Bears football team He graduated from Baylor with a Bachelor of Business Administration in 1985.
Gunn worked as a waiter for a year, and then attended the University of Mississippi School of Law, where he graduated with a juris doctor.

A member of the Republican Party, Gunn is the Speaker of the Mississippi House of Representatives, and represents the 56th district.
